Flash专栏: 基础教程 | 技巧运用 | MTV实例教程 | 游戏实例教程 | 实例教程 | AS教程(new)
photoshop专栏: 基础 | 进阶 | 技巧总汇 | 精彩实例 | 文字特效 | 滤镜魔术 | 实际应用
网页设计: Dreamweaver教程 | FireWorks教程 | CorelDraw设计 | Freehand/Illustrator教程 | 音乐转换教程
其他教程: 操作系统 | 程序设计 | 网站开发 | 图形图像 | 数据库 | 网络技术 | 安全相关 | 认证考试 | 硬件知识 | 服务器
Flash专栏>Flash技巧运用>变量命名的实用小技巧   返回上一页

  日期:2006-02-25 15 作者:木頭 来源:闪吧
天气预报 IP地址 手机号码 邮编 翻译 在线代理 在线评书 好dj


变量命名的实用小技巧


通常在写ActoinScript的时候,总盼望来些角本提示什么的.免得去想些常用的单词.
其实有很多技巧的.
举个例子:
假设你想输入一个MovieClip实例名的时候,能在之后得到常用属性的代码提示
如: ._currentframe ._alpha ._x .unloadMovie() 等
一般的方法,你可以在此之前申明这个实例名为影片剪辑,如下:

var movie:MovieClip //申明movie爲影片剪辑

之后当你之后输入:  movie  //实例名 + "."  便会弹出代码提示
不过现在你可以不必申明了.
将变量命名(或实例名)成 [*_变量类型缩写] 的格式是很不错的一个方法.
只要你把影片剪辑的实例名改成: movie_mc 就可以使用与上面相同的效果了
在[动作]面板输入 movie_mc. //实例名 + "."  便会弹出代码提示
同理,MovieClip使用的是_mc,则其它类型的如下所示
影片剪辑 : MovieClip => _mc
按钮 : Button => _btn
字符 : String => _str
文本 : Text => _txt
数组 : Array => _array
更多的可以从帮助文档中找到标准写法
注意: 这样的写法还有一个好处就是提高代码的可读性,一眼就可以看出这个变量的类型.
//作者:木头 (13tds@163.com)
//http://bbs.flash8.net/blogs/mutoo/
//转载请注明来源


 
高手云集 版权所有 1998-2006